Optimal Distance for Your Humidifier from Bed
Choosing the ideal distance for your humidifier from your bed is essential for getting the most out of it. A humidifier that's too close can cause humidity to build up, leading to musty smells and potentially damaging your belongings. On the other hand, a humidifier that's too away won't effectively hydrate the air in your bedroom. A good rule of thumb is to place your humidifier about 3-4 feet from your bed. You can always adjust the distance slightly to find what feels most pleasant for you.
- Suggestion: Consider using a hygrometer to monitor the humidity levels in your bedroom and adjust your humidifier accordingly.
Bedroom Humidifier Positioning: Tips for a Comfortable Night's Sleep
To ensure your humidifier functions properly throughout the night, consider its placement carefully. A good rule of thumb is to position it at least 2-3 feet distant from your bed. This will help minimize direct exposure to moisture.
An ideal location for a humidifier is on a table near a window. Avoid placing it directly on top of your bed, as this can contribute to condensation and potential mold growth.
Furthermore, keep in mind that some humidifiers may require frequent upkeep. Be sure to consult the manufacturer's instructions for specific recommendations.
A well-positioned humidifier can significantly improve your sleep quality by creating a pleasant sleeping environment.
